Maintaining a flawless skin appearance is about more than inherited traits—it necessitates a dedicated beauty care practice. As our most expansive organ, it is subject to constant environmental stressors, ultraviolet radiation, and other influences that affect its vitality and look. An everyday practice featuring washing, hydration, masques, serums, and facial oils is essential to keeping a vibrant and elastic complexion.
Daily cleansing lays the groundwork of any effective skincare routine. Over time, pores collect impurities, oil, and bacteria, which, if not removed, often result in breakouts, dullness, and dermatological problems. A good face wash removes these impurities, guaranteeing a clean skin surface. That being said, it’s important to apply a mild cleanser appropriate for one’s skin type to prevent dehydration. Harsh products might remove the skin’s protective barrier, resulting in inflammation. Those with delicate skin must choose fragrance-free products. Those with excess sebum should consider gel-based washes that deeply clean without overcompensating. Hydrating cream-based products suit dry skin, maintaining moisture retention.
Post-cleansing, using a moisturizer becomes essential in any skincare routine. Hydrating lotions serve to restore moisture, preventing dryness or redness. Regardless of skin condition, moisturization is beneficial. Those with excess oil production can opt for lightweight hydrators that nourish without clogging pores. Parched complexions, an intense moisture-locking formula is more effective. People with fluctuating skin needs requires balanced hydration to prevent excess shine and flaking. Over time, properly chosen products helps keep soft, radiant texture.
Pure oils are highly recommended for their ability to deeply nourish. Unlike conventional moisturizers, plant-based oils penetrate deeper to enhance long-lasting hydration. Oils like rosehip oil, that are rich in essential fatty acids, aid in healing. If you have acne-prone skin, non-comedogenic options like jojoba moisturize without clogging pores. Skin prone to dehydration need nutrient-dense oils such as avocado, that improve suppleness.
